diff --git a/conf/autopilot/subsystems/rotorcraft/actuators_asctec.makefile b/conf/autopilot/subsystems/rotorcraft/actuators_asctec.makefile index d040138a52..9e092b0c83 100644 --- a/conf/autopilot/subsystems/rotorcraft/actuators_asctec.makefile +++ b/conf/autopilot/subsystems/rotorcraft/actuators_asctec.makefile @@ -1,5 +1,5 @@ # asctec controllers -ap.srcs += $(SRC_BOOZ)/actuators/booz_actuators_asctec.c +ap.srcs += $(SRC_FIRMWARE)/actuators/actuators_asctec.c ap.srcs += i2c.c $(SRC_ARCH)/i2c_hw.c ifeq ($(ARCH), lpc21) @@ -14,7 +14,7 @@ endif # Simulator -sim.srcs += $(SRC_BOOZ)/actuators/booz_actuators_asctec.c +sim.srcs += $(SRC_FIRMWARE)/actuators/actuators_asctec.c sim.CFLAGS += -DUSE_I2C0 -DI2C0_SCLL=150 -DI2C0_SCLH=150 -DI2C0_VIC_SLOT=10 sim.srcs += i2c.c $(SRC_ARCH)/i2c_hw.c diff --git a/conf/autopilot/subsystems/rotorcraft/actuators_asctec_v2.makefile b/conf/autopilot/subsystems/rotorcraft/actuators_asctec_v2.makefile index f1fafed1c4..e59570a96c 100644 --- a/conf/autopilot/subsystems/rotorcraft/actuators_asctec_v2.makefile +++ b/conf/autopilot/subsystems/rotorcraft/actuators_asctec_v2.makefile @@ -16,9 +16,9 @@ # # -ap.srcs += $(SRC_BOOZ)/actuators/booz_supervision.c +ap.srcs += $(SRC_FIRMWARE)/actuators/supervision.c ap.CFLAGS += -DACTUATORS_ASCTEC_V2_PROTOCOL -ap.srcs += $(SRC_BOOZ)/actuators/booz_actuators_asctec.c +ap.srcs += $(SRC_FIRMWARE)/actuators/actuators_asctec.c ap.srcs += i2c.c $(SRC_ARCH)/i2c_hw.c ifeq ($(ARCH), lpc21) diff --git a/conf/autopilot/subsystems/rotorcraft/actuators_heli.makefile b/conf/autopilot/subsystems/rotorcraft/actuators_heli.makefile index 42915e968c..b8120d65dd 100644 --- a/conf/autopilot/subsystems/rotorcraft/actuators_heli.makefile +++ b/conf/autopilot/subsystems/rotorcraft/actuators_heli.makefile @@ -1,6 +1,9 @@ -ap.srcs += $(SRC_BOOZ)/actuators/booz_actuators_heli.c -ap.srcs += $(SRC_BOOZ_ARCH)/actuators/booz_actuators_pwm_arch.c +# add actuatos arch to include directories +ap.CFLAGS += -I$(SRC_FIRMWARE)/actuators/arch/$(ARCH) + +ap.srcs += $(SRC_FIRMWARE)/actuators/actuators_heli.c +ap.srcs += $(SRC_FIRMWARE)/actuators/arch/$(ARCH)/actuators_pwm_arch.c # fixme : this is needed by baro and usualy added by actuators_mkk or actuators_asctec -ap.srcs += i2c.c $(SRC_ARCH)/i2c_hw.c \ No newline at end of file +ap.srcs += i2c.c $(SRC_ARCH)/i2c_hw.c diff --git a/conf/autopilot/subsystems/rotorcraft/actuators_mkk.makefile b/conf/autopilot/subsystems/rotorcraft/actuators_mkk.makefile index 35967e7ac6..031567385e 100644 --- a/conf/autopilot/subsystems/rotorcraft/actuators_mkk.makefile +++ b/conf/autopilot/subsystems/rotorcraft/actuators_mkk.makefile @@ -26,8 +26,8 @@ # -ap.srcs += $(SRC_BOOZ)/actuators/booz_supervision.c -ap.srcs += $(SRC_BOOZ)/actuators/booz_actuators_mkk.c +ap.srcs += $(SRC_FIRMWARE)/actuators/supervision.c +ap.srcs += $(SRC_FIRMWARE)/actuators/actuators_mkk.c ap.srcs += i2c.c $(SRC_ARCH)/i2c_hw.c ifeq ($(ARCH), lpc21) @@ -39,7 +39,7 @@ ap.CFLAGS += -DUSE_I2C1 endif # Simulator -sim.srcs += $(SRC_BOOZ)/actuators/booz_supervision.c -sim.srcs += $(SRC_BOOZ)/actuators/booz_actuators_mkk.c +sim.srcs += $(SRC_FIRMWARE)/actuators/supervision.c +sim.srcs += $(SRC_FIRMWARE)/actuators/actuators_mkk.c sim.CFLAGS += -DUSE_I2C0 -DI2C0_SCLL=150 -DI2C0_SCLH=150 -DI2C0_VIC_SLOT=10 -DACTUATORS_MKK_DEVICE=i2c1 sim.srcs += i2c.c $(SRC_ARCH)/i2c_hw.c